About the Item

A Flemish Figural Tapestry Panel Dating from late 17th century Hand woven in naturally dyed wools and silks Depicting a Maiden playing a musical instrument within a garden setting finished with gold metallic braid and backed with jute hessian Complete with two hanging hooks to the reverse SIZE 31 inches x 19 inches (80cm x 48cm) Good antique condition for age and type S5089
